Answer:
If a person selected at random from this group is a man, there is a 31.25% probability that the person favors raising the drinking age.
Step-by-step explanation:
We have these following informations:
There are 1000 people in total.
540 favored raising the age. Of them 390 were female, and 540-390 = 150 were male.
460 were opposed. Of them, 130 were female and 460-130 = 330 were males.
If a person selected at random from this group is a man, what is the probability that the person favors raising the drinking age?
There are 150+330 = 480 males. Of them, 150 favors raising the drinking age.
So

If a person selected at random from this group is a man, there is a 31.25% probability that the person favors raising the drinking age.
